Abstract

The invention relates to the technical field of power transmission protection equipment and discloses an aluminum equalizing ring for insulators, which comprises an equalizing ring body. The equalizing ring body includes a small equalizing ring, a medium equalizing ring and a large equalizing ring; adjusting bars are threadedly mounted at the bottom of the small equalizing ring in nested manner; afixing socket bar is movably mounted at the bottom of each adjusting bar in sleeving manner; the bottoms of the fixing socket bars are fixedly connected to the top of the medium equalizing ring. Thealuminum equalizing ring for insulators is provided with openings which may act as discharge gaps; when too much electric charges are accumulated, self-discharging can occur to allow relief; the operation demand of a +/-8000 kV DC line can be well met; the ends of insulators can be well protected from being eroded by an electric field; online replacement and installation are also facilitated; linemaintenance cost is greatly reduced; the good material also helps effectively avoid rusting and ensure long-term reliable operation; the aluminum equalizing ring for insulators has good market application prospect and social and economic benefits.

technical field [0001] The invention relates to the technical field of power transmission protection equipment, in particular to an aluminum voltage equalizing ring for an insulator. Background technique [0002] Composite insulator is a very important equipment in transmission line, and the problem of voltage equalization shielding is an important factor affecting the safety of transmission line operation. The electric field problem of the composite insulator is mainly the electric field at the end of the fitting. The electric field intensity on the fitting is relatively large. In the case of dry air, corona may appear on the fitting. Therefore, it is necessary to try to reduce the electric field intensity at the end of the fitting. , so that the electric field intensity at the end of the fitting is reduced.
